Petoskey Stones are Fossilized coral that lived between 488 million and 251 million years. Petoskey Stones are fragments of a coral reef that was deposited in Michigan during the Devonian period.      Leland Blue Stone is a slag glass by-product from the process of smelting iron ore during the 1800’s.
